Propane Water Heater Repair in Denver, CO
Propane water heater repair services address issues related to heating water in homes that utilize propane as their fuel source. These services typically cover diagnosing and fixing problems such as insufficient hot water, strange noises, leaks, pilot light failures, or thermostat malfunctions. Property owners often seek repairs when their water heater is no longer producing hot water, making it essential to understand the specific symptoms and the age of the unit to determine if repair is a viable option.
Before requesting propane water heater repair, homeowners should consider the age and condition of their unit, as well as any recent changes in performance. It’s helpful to know the type of propane water heater installed-whether it’s tankless or traditional-and any prior maintenance or repairs. Clarifying these details can assist in assessing whether repairs are appropriate or if replacement might be a better long-term solution. Proper diagnosis ensures that property owners can make informed decisions about restoring their hot water supply efficiently.

Propane Water Heater Repair Questions
How do I know if my propane water heater needs repair? Signs include inconsistent hot water, strange noises, or leaks around the unit.
What are common issues with propane water heaters? Common problems include pilot light failure, sediment buildup, and thermostat malfunctions.
Can a propane water heater be repaired instead of replaced? Many issues can be fixed through repairs, but some problems may require replacement for optimal performance.
